Q: How does a SPAC work?
A special purpose acquisition company (SPAC) is formed by a group of investors who pool their money and have an initial public offering to create a shell company. This shell company then merges with a private company, allowing it to go public without the lengthy IPO process.

Q: What are the advantages of Helion Acquisition (SHLL) compared to its competitors?
Some advantages of Helion Acquisition (SHLL) include having a product already on the road and being focused on producing powertrains for class 8 vehicles. This allows for easier adoption by companies who can install the powertrain on their existing trucks, reducing costs and commitment.
